With summer in full swing, many of us are eagerly filling our calendars with barbecues, pool parties, and outdoor festivals. As we dive into these celebrations, often accompanied by a toast or two, it's essential to remember how to keep everyone safe amidst the fun. Here are some easy tips for safely navigating your summer festivities and what to do if you or a loved one is hit by a drunk driver.
1. Consider Alternative Forms of Transportation
Before heading out to your next summer event, consider setting up a ride-sharing app like Uber or Lyft on your phone. These services offer a convenient way to ensure a safe journey home without the fuss. If you're planning to go out with a group, take turns being the designated driver. It's a great way to look out for each other and enjoy the night worry-free. If you choose this option, make sure the sober driver is reliable and committed to staying sober throughout the event.
2. Be Mindful of Hosting Risks & Responsibilities
If you plan to host a gathering, be mindful of your responsibility for your guests' safety, especially when serving alcohol. Offer non-alcoholic options and plan for alternative transportation to prevent drunk driving. Remember, hosting comes with liability in most states; ensuring your guests don't drive under the influence not only protects them but also shields you from potential legal consequences should they get into an accident.
3. Talk Frankly With the Young People in Your Life
It's crucial to discuss the serious risks of drunk driving with the younger people in your life, as summer tends to see an uptick in DUIs among younger demographics. Highlight the personal and legal consequences of impaired driving. Promoting the habit of arranging safe transportation home can help them make smarter choices.
4. Expect More Police Cars on the Road
The summer season sees an increase in drunk driving incidents, prompting law enforcement to intensify patrols and DUI checkpoints. This heightened scrutiny aims to reduce accidents and fatalities. Being aware of this reinforces the importance of making safe driving decisions, as the likelihood of encountering law enforcement is higher during these months.
